PEARL HARBOR, Hawaii (Oct. 14, 2004) Republic of Korea Ship (ROKS) Won San (MLS 560), a mine warfare ship, enters Pearl Harbor for a three-day port visit as part of the Republic of Korea Navy Cruise Training Force. Won San, along with ROKS Yang Man Choon (DDH 973), a destroyer, and ROKS Wha Chun (AOE 59), combat support ship are on a three-month training deployment and goodwill tour under the command of Rear. Adm. Sung-Gyue Oh, Commander, Cruise Training Force. U.S. Navy photo by Journalist Seaman Ryan C. McGinley. (RELEASED) |
